I've seen this prinblem early on when I used an Apex. Try a Hard Reset when the Apex is connected to AC power to reinitialize the battery meter, then use your BrailleNote on batteries until it goes almost flat then charge it (that should settle the battery meter dispute between you and your BrailleNote).

The apex does charge, but, like most devices, it charges much
more slowly
while in use.  Consequently, instead of the usual four hours
required to
fully charge a completely discharged battery, it takes eight
hours to
complete this process if the apex is on.
